Commentary: Neilson chose to replace Jefferson's flat roof (see N362) and Chinese railing with a hip roof and a low parapet. Neilson refers to proportions for this parapet immediately to the left of the elevation drawing as being "4/9 of Intablature." but does not indentify the source for the proportions of this feature.
